Sixense’s Digital Inspection Services provide a high‑definition, data‑driven approach to evaluating the condition of engineered structures, enabling asset owners to make informed decisions with precision and confidence.
By utilising advanced sensors, drones, and bespoke data‑acquisition strategies, Sixense ensures that inspections match the required level of detection detail for each structure and environment. This approach enhances safety by enabling inspections in hard‑to‑access areas while also supporting predictive maintenance planning, ensuring assets present no risk to users.
Once data is collected, our engineers processes and analyses raw imagery to produce high‑resolution orthoimages, panoramas, and analytical outputs enriched by AI‑driven fault detection. The system identifies defects, maps them, and highlights areas of concern, allowing engineers to remotely review, compare, and interpret structural changes over time.
These insights are then shared through beMap™ – Sixense’s cloud‑based platform that offers interactive viewing, comparison tools, layered datasets, and advanced analytics such as object classification and 3D dimensioning for deeper structural assessment.

The three steps of digital inspection
On-site design and data acquisition
- Definition of the data acquisition accuracy level to match the required level of detection detail
- Choice of the best sensor and vector combination for the circumstances (level of resolution required, type of structure, environment, etc.)
- System integration
- Management of official formalities and authorisation requests
- On-site working and data acquisition
Data processing and analysis
- Checking and correction of raw images
- Production of analytical media (high-resolution orthoimages or panoramas)
- AI detection of faults and problems in the images
- Defect mapping and highlighting
Viewing and sharing
Deliverables are made available via your private account on the beMap website:
- Orthoimages displayed at full resolution
- Image comparison tools
- Tools for superimposing faults on images
